Daisy Siete

''Daisy Siete'' (lit. Daisy of the Seventeen) was a long-running daily afternoon drama series top billed by the SexBomb Girls, an all-girl singing dance group in the Philippines. It premiered September 1, 2003 and unofficially ended on July 2, 2010. The title a wordplay for ''daisy'' and ''disisiete'', a Filipino word for seventeen, which, at the time, composed the seventeen members of the group.
The program was produced by FOCUS Entertainment Inc. and aired over GMA Network in the Philippines. It was produced by Joy Cancio, head of Focus Entertainment and former Vicor dancer.
==Seasons==
Seasons 2 to 6 were weekly episodes, where the story is not continuous. Seasons 1 and 7-9 followed a soap opera-like approach. The first seasons were light; the real dramatic highlights were provided in Seasons 7 and so forth. Re-runs of the series are aired internationally on GMA Life TV.
